The Executive Development Programme in Textile Circular Economy is a certificate course designed to address the growing need for sustainable practices in the textile industry. This program emphasizes the importance of circular economy principles, such as reducing waste, promoting recycling, and lowering carbon emissions, to create a more sustainable future for textiles.

With increasing industry demand for sustainable solutions, this course equips learners with essential skills to drive innovation and lead change in their organizations. Learners will gain a deep understanding of the circular economy framework, sustainable material management, and business model innovation. They will also develop the ability to analyze and evaluate textile value chains and implement circular strategies to reduce environmental impact and improve business performance. By completing this course, learners will demonstrate their commitment to sustainability and gain a competitive edge in their careers. They will be able to apply their knowledge and skills to create circular solutions, reduce waste, and promote sustainable practices in the textile industry.

CourseDetails

โ€ข Introduction to Textile Circular Economy: Understanding the Concept, Principles, and Benefits
โ€ข Textile Waste Management: Types, Sources, and Current Scenario
โ€ข Circular Business Models in Textiles: Sharing, Rental, Reuse, Repair, and Remanufacturing
โ€ข Sustainable Textile Design: Material Selection, Design for Longevity, and Disassembly
โ€ข Innovations in Textile Recycling Technologies: Chemical, Mechanical, and Biological Methods
โ€ข Supply Chain Management in Textile Circular Economy: Traceability, Transparency, and Collaboration
โ€ข Legislation and Policy: Driving the Transition towards a Circular Textile Industry
โ€ข Stakeholder Engagement: Involving Consumers, Industries, and Governments
โ€ข Sustainability Metrics and Reporting: Measuring and Communicating Environmental, Social, and Economic Performance
โ€ข Strategic Planning for an Executive in Textile Circular Economy: Vision, Goals, and Implementation Plan
